void
Route::move_instrument_down (bool postfader)
{
Glib::Threads::RWLock::ReaderLock lm (_processor_lock);
ProcessorList new_order;
boost::shared_ptr<Processor> instrument;
for (ProcessorList::const_iterator i = _processors.begin(); i != _processors.end(); ++i) {
boost::shared_ptr<PluginInsert> pi = boost::dynamic_pointer_cast<PluginInsert>(*i);
if (pi && pi->plugin ()->get_info ()->is_instrument ()) {
instrument = *i;
} else if (instrument && *i == _amp) {
if (postfader) {
new_order.push_back (*i);
new_order.push_back (instrument);
} else {
new_order.push_back (instrument);
new_order.push_back (*i);
}
} else {
new_order.push_back (*i);
}
}
if (!instrument) {
return;
}
lm.release ();
reorder_processors (new_order, 0);
}
